Call me stoopid if you like but what is a vector file? My version on PhotoShop apparently can save files as an .eps file which is one of vector files referred to by MSTRS? Is it just a matter of saving the existing .jpg or .bmp etc file as a .eps file or is there more to it than that?


A vector file is made up of outlines, with colour infill. If you have an 'art' program that allows a wireframe mode, then you will see what I mean. If the image is still a solid in wireframe, then it is not a vector image but rather is a bitmap. Jpg is a bitmap only, but eps and ai can be either
